      Im not sure how you dont understand the rules if your in the trade so to speak, but for the record , Yes you can break in Lease in Australia and lots of people do it for one reason or another. You are liable for rent until the property is re-leased, hence it makes sense to advertise anywhere and everywhere you can to try and get someone lined up to take over the lease. So NO 'any Tom, Dick ro Harry' wouldnt be allowed to move in as they would still have to apply and proove ID as any tenant would.
